Using Agile Methodology to Improve Software Development.
CYiNTECS, a leading software development company, has been utilizing Agile methodology to improve its software development process. Agile methodology is a flexible and collaborative approach that emphasizes iterative development, continuous feedback, and the ability to adapt to change. By implementing Agile principles, CYiNTECS has been able to enhance the quality, speed, and efficiency of its software development projects.
What is Agile Methodology?
Agile methodology is a set of principles and values that prioritize customer collaboration, adaptive planning, and delivering working software in incremental, iterative cycles. It encourages cross-functional teams to work closely together, respond to change quickly, and continuously improve the development process.
Benefits of Agile Methodology
One of the key benefits of Agile methodology is its ability to foster greater customer satisfaction. By involving customers throughout the development process and delivering working software in short iterations, CYiNTECS can ensure that the final product meets the customer's needs and expectations.
Iterative Development
Agile methodology promotes iterative development, which means that software is built and delivered in small, manageable increments. This approach allows CYiNTECS to gather feedback early and often, identify and address issues promptly, and make necessary adjustments to the software throughout the development process.
Collaborative Approach
Another advantage of Agile methodology is its emphasis on collaboration. Cross-functional teams at CYiNTECS work together closely, share knowledge and expertise, and collectively contribute to the success of the project. This collaborative approach fosters a sense of ownership and accountability among team members.
Continuous Improvement
Agile methodology encourages continuous improvement through regular retrospectives and feedback loops. By reflecting on their processes and outcomes, CYiNTECS can identify areas for improvement, implement changes, and enhance their software development practices over time.
Flexibility and Adaptability
One of the core values of Agile methodology is responding to change over following a plan. This flexibility and adaptability enable CYiNTECS to adjust to shifting requirements, market dynamics, and emerging technologies, ensuring that the software remains relevant and competitive.
Conclusion
By leveraging Agile methodology, CYiNTECS has been able to streamline its software development process, deliver high-quality software, and meet the evolving needs of its clients. The collaborative, iterative, and customer-centric nature of Agile methodology aligns with CYiNTECS' commitment to excellence and innovation in software development.
Overall, Agile methodology has proven to be a valuable framework for CYiNTECS, enabling the company to stay responsive, adaptable, and deliver exceptional software solutions to its clients.